Exploring Singapore with a Foldable Bicycle – Advice & Techniques

Singapore, a bustling city-state, presents a fantastic opportunity for bike riding enthusiasts, especially with a foldable bicycle. Traversing its sprawling network of routes can be easy with a little preparation. Here are a few of pointers to help you. Firstly, be conscious of Singapore’s strict laws regarding cycling on pavements – generally, they are for foot traffic only. Utilize the Park Connector Network (PCN), a chain of specially designed cycling routes that extend across the country. Remember to lock your bike properly, as theft can be a issue. Consider purchasing a sturdy lock. Finally, familiarize yourself with the Land Transport Authority (LTA) website for updates on cycling guidelines and sanctioned cycling locations.

Foldable Bike S'pore : Prices , Manufacturers, and Where to Buy

Considering a foldable bike in the Lion City? These two-wheelers are increasingly popular for ease , especially given the city's limited space . Costs can vary greatly depending on the manufacturer, features , and build . You can find entry-level models starting from around five hundred dollars, while premium makes like Brompton, Tern, and Dahon can readily exceed $2000 foldable bicycle sg . Popular makes also feature options from Gocycles, Birdy, and CarryMe. You can purchase foldable two-wheelers at specialized bike stores like Mobot, Found Bikes, and BikePro, as well as virtual retailers such as Lazada and Shopee. Be sure to evaluate multiple options before making a purchase .
